This recipe is a fun twist on traditional quesadillas, plus it’s easy to make. Flour tortillas filled with chicken, bacon, cheddar cheese, green onions, and a drizzle of ranch – it’s a flavor combo that’s hard to resist.
Place tortillas on a baking sheet. Take half of the cheese and divide it evenly on one side of each open tortilla. Sprinkle the bacon over the top of the cheese and then layer on the chicken.
Drizzle a tablespoon of dressing over the chicken on each tortilla and sprinkle the green onion over the top. Sprinkle the rest of the cheese on top of each quesadilla.
Fold the tortillas over and lightly press them so they stay closed. Preheat the broiler to 500°F and move an oven rack so it’s 5 to 6” below the broiler.
Broil the quesadillas on one side until crispy and golden in spots. This will only take a couple of minutes, so keep an eye on them. Flip them over and broil them on the other side until crispy.
Slice each quesadilla in half and serve with ranch on the side for dipping.
